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Stevenston to Millbrook (Hants) start from as little as £64.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Stevenston to Millbrook (Hants) start from £159.70 one way, or £228.20 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Stevenston to Millbrook (Hants) are available for £165.20 one way, or £330.40 return

Facilities and Amenities at Stevenston Station

It's essential to set expectations for what you'll find at Stevenston train station. This Category A station has step-free access across all platforms, making it accessible for travelers with limited mobility. Although there are no ticket offices or machines onsite, an induction loop is available to assist hearing-impaired passengers. While the station lacks a staffed ticket office, assistance can be found at customer help points, ensuring that any traveler queries aren't left unaddressed. And for a bit of comfort, seating areas are provided for your convenience.

Additionally, though you won't find shopping kiosks or refreshment facilities, you'll appreciate the station's practicality if you're seeking straightforward access to train services. The absence of advanced amenities contrasts with the station's lovely straightforwardness, providing a serene start or end to your journey.

Transport Links and Onward Travel Options

When it comes to onward travel, Stevenston station connects efficiently with other modes of transport. If your travel involves a change to a bus service, you can find them directly outside the station. Taxis are also readily available, and you can check specific arrangements at TrainTaxi. For public transport enthusiasts, bus details are accessible via Traveline Scotland, which offers 24-hour assistance to plan your onward journey.

Station Facilities and Amenities

Millbrook (Hants) station is quite modest in terms of facilities. There's no traditional ticket office or ticket machines available, which means the purchase and collection of tickets must be done in advance online, or you can utilize the Permit to Travel machine. This machine requires you to exchange your purchased permit for a ticket on the train itself. An induction loop is available, and while there is no waiting room, seating area, or first-class lounge, the station does offer customer help points for inquiries. Although staff help at the station isn't provided, you can reach out to the Customer Service Centre at 0345 6000 650.

Accessibility and Support

Accessibility at Millbrook (Hants) may present a challenge for those requiring step-free access, as the station is categorized as having no such facility. However, there are ramps for train access, and assistance can be arranged with the train guards for boarding and alighting. It is advisable to book assistance up to two hours before your journey when traveling with South Western Railway, although impromptu requests can be managed on-site. While there are no accessible toilets or waiting areas, you can make use of the public Wi-Fi to stay connected during your wait.

Getting Around

Transport links to and from the station are straightforward. A rail replacement service is available, with buses stopping outside the station on the slip road from Waterloo Road to Mountbatten Way (A33) for travel to Totton/Romsey, or on Mountbatten Way by Lakelands Drive for journeys heading towards Southampton. For planning ahead, downloadable bus route information is available from National Rail. While taxi services aren’t listed directly at Millbrook (Hants), nearby bus stop locations provide ample options to kickstart your journey into Southampton or beyond.
